PECO Energy customers who would like information
on how to shop and compare prices for an electric supplier on
an "apples-to-apples" basis will receive some valuable
assistance in their next PECO Energy bill. All PECO Energy customers
will receive an Electric Choice and Price to Compare guide from
the Pennsylvania Office of Consumer Advocate(OCA) as an insert
with their October bill. The guide includes background information
on shopping and a list of licensed electric suppliers and their
prices for PECO residential customers. There is comparison price
information for regular residential and residential heating customers
that shows how much PECO Energy customers would pay to each supplier
for generation and transmission service at two different usage
levels.
The Pennsylvania Electric Choice Program
allows consumers to choose the company that provides the generation
and transmission portion of their electric service. The cost
for generation and transmission make up the customer's Price
to Compare. PECO Energy customers with questions can call the

The Office of Consumer Advocate (OCA) is
a state agency that represents the interests of Pennsylvania
utility customers before the Pennsylvania Public Utility Commission
(PUC), federal regulatory agencies, and state and federal courts.
The OCA was created by the Pennsylvania General Assembly in 1976
and is an independent office within the Office of Attorney General.
PECO Energy Company owns and/or operates
9,261 megawatts of electric generating capacity with a diverse
generating portfolio consisting of nuclear, hydro, coal, oil,
natural gas and landfill gas. The utility supplies electric service
to 1.5 million and natural gas to 420,000 customers across southeastern
Pennsylvania and sells wholesale power in 47 states and Canada
through its power marketing organization, Power Team.
